Bristol Palin: I Hope My Mom Endorses Trump

Guy wrote earlier about the rumors swirling that 2008 VP candidate Sarah Palin will be endorsing Donald Trump at some point in the very near future. While the jury is out as to whether or not this is actually going to happen, at least one person really hopes the former Alaska governor endorses Trump: her eldest daughter, Bristol.

Writing on her blog, Bristol discussed her mother's history with Sen. Ted Cruz (R-TX), and noting that while her mother (and herself) have supported the senator in the past, the comments from his office have sullied his image in her mind. Thus, she hopes her mother goes with Trump.

America doesn’t need that. We need someone who has a vision for economic prosperity, who won’t let us get kicked around in the world, and who will fight for our future.

I didn’t go to Harvard Law School, but I know this: You can like two people in a race, but there will only one president.

The audacity to suggest that because she chooses one over the other will somehow “damage” her just shows arrogance.

You’ve also said, “She can pick winners!” I hope you’re right, and that she endorses Donald Trump today for President.

Well, this just got more interesting.

Trump's rally in Ames, Iowa begins at 6 p.m. ET tonight. Trump has teased a "big announcement" to come out of the rally.
